Sotheby's to auction NYPL's Stuarts, and then some

georgewashington.standing.jpgThe New York Public Library on Nov. 30 will place many of its works of art up for auction at Sotheby's in hopes of raising millions of dollars to build up its book collections.

Among the treasures up for auction are a number of Gilbert Stuart paintings, including two of President Washington.

Earlier his year, the NYPL sold its Asher B. Durand's "Kindred Spirits" to a Wal-Mart heiress, much to the dismay of art lovers who hoped the library's collection would remain in New York City.

The full auction collection will be on exhibit beginning Nov. 26 at Sotheby's, located at 1334 York Ave. at 72nd Street, map.
